Okay everyone I need help.
As most of you know I was given my stepdad's watch over the Thanksgiving holiday. I have replaced the batteries and it is now up and running. However, it loses around 7-9 minutes every 1-2 days.
The day/date complication works, but ends up displaying the wrong day/date. I'm thinking this is due to so much loss in time. I have plans to take it to our local watch store but wanted to get everyone's opinion on what could be causing this?
I'm thinking maybe a bad moment or the crystal. Thank you in advance for everyone's input.
